Related Tags: buy Histone H3 (21-44)-GK-biotin (trifluoroacetate salt) | purchase Histone H3 (21-44)-GK-biotin (trifluoroacetate salt) | Histone H3 (21-44)-GK-biotin (trifluoroacetate salt) cost | order Histone H3 (21-44)-GK-biotin (trifluoroacetate salt)